1) Improper Neutralization of Argument Delimiters in a Command

EUVDB-ID: #VU89133

Risk: Low

CVSSv4.0: 4 [CVSS:4.0/AV:L/AC:L/AT:N/PR:L/UI:A/VC:H/VI:H/VA:H/SC:N/SI:N/SA:N/E:U/U:Clear]

CVE-ID: CVE-2024-34062

CWE-ID: CWE-88 - Argument Injection or Modification

Exploit availability: No

Description

The vulnerability allows a local user to compromsie the target system.

The vulnerability exists due to an argument injection issue. A local user can execute arbitrary code on the target system.

Mitigation

Install update from vendor's website.

Vulnerable software versions

IBM InfoSphere Information Server: before 11.7.1 Fix Pack 5
